Tottenham hope to complete £60m club-record signing of Tanguy Ndombele this week... with Eric Dier and Victor Wanyama at risk of being squeezed out by new recruit
  • Tottenham are in advanced talks with Lyon over transfer of Tanguy Ndombele
  • French midfielder, who will cost around £60million, is set to pen a five-year deal
  • The 22-year-old has been a long-term target for manager Mauricio Pochettino
  • His arrival could lead to Eric Dier and Victor Wanyama being marginalised
Tottenham are hoping to finalise their stunning club-record move for Tanguy Ndombele by the end of this week.

Spurs are in advanced negotiations with Lyon to sign the French midfielder in a deal worth around £60million, topping the £42m they splashed out for defender Davinson Sanchez in 2017.

The 22-year-old has been a long-term target for manager Mauricio Pochettino and having been keen to sign him in the previous two windows they are now on the verge of finally landing their man.

Capturing Ndombele would represent a significant statement of intent from the north Londoners and be part of an eye-catching return to the transfer market after two windows without spending.

Spurs made Ndombele a priority target this summer and emerged as the front-runners to sign him and his preferred destination amid interest from Paris Saint-Germain and Juventus.

Ndombele is understood to have already visited Spurs's impressive training ground and is expected to pen a five-year deal.

His arrival could lead to Eric Dier and Victor Wanyama being squeezed out. Spurs are believed to be open to offers for the pair.
